Output d8ad22e570c04309931615a4b93b1a5cff5def3c034767e61c59eef01df00ab1:0

value
35236476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 555c3ccdbd4291d5de463e586aa77f5677cbd810 OP_EQUAL
address
39UMrdA2Mich794apMkaeuvmYu5XCYdkhS
transaction
d8ad22e570c04309931615a4b93b1a5cff5def3c034767e61c59eef01df00ab1
confirmations
219095
spent
true